10 Days Uganda South Sudan Tour itinerary

Day 1: Transfer to Moroto

After breakfast you will transfer to North East Uganda, off the beaten track the adventure begins in Karamoja. You will spend the night in a nice camp near the village of Moroto at the foot of Mount Moroto. Several tribes live in this area, including the Ikk, Tepeth and Karamajong. The special Karamojong culture takes place in Northeastern Uganda near Mount Moroto in the middle of Karamoja. The inhabitants of this vast and completely undiscovered area are the Karamojong, a tribe related to the Maasai in Kenya and Tanzania.

Day 2: Karamajong Tribal experience

In the morning, accompanied by a local guide, you will visit the traditional Bokoro Manyatta. The moment you arrive, life awakens in the Manyatta and the population is already busy milking the animals, grinding sorgum, shaking yogurt, brewing local beers and building huts. Here and there you are invited to ancient local games and try to wear wood and kalabash on your head. What exactly you will find in the manyatta cannot be indicated in advance, since you do not follow a standardized program, but rather experience what is happening in the village at that moment. In this way we experience the special Karamojong culture in a casual and authentic way!

Day 3: Drive to Kidepo Valley N.P

The Kidepo Valley National Park is the most remote Ugandan game park in the far northeast of the country, bordering South Sudan and Northwest Kenya. Rolling savannah interrupted by rocks (‘kopjes’) and in the distance perpendicular granite mountains give the park the most beautiful panoramas of Uganda. Add to that the very small number of tourists and you arrive at an absolute gem that is ready to be discovered!

Day 6: Transfer to Kimatong (Larim Tribe )

After breakfast, you will transfer to Larim. Along the way, you can enjoy the beautiful scenery and take in the local culture. Larim speak Murle and are excellent architects. They also pierce their nose and lips and scarify their bodies and considered to own the most sophisticated scarifications in whole Africa, as a way of beauty. The more scars, the earlier you get married with more cows.

Day 9: To Mundari Tribe

Mundari are a small ethnic group related to the Nilotic peoples. Mundari, together with neighboring Dinka people, are sometimes noted for their stature. With the Ankole Watusi long horned cattle they are believed to be the tallest people in Africa. On arrival, we will experience few activities, like cleaning and drying of the cow dung. In the evening, when cows return back from the grazing land, we will have the most amazing experience in witnessing how the Mundari naturally coexist with their cattle. Evening photography.
